Standard Parts of a Plumbing System
Pipelines and Tubing
At the heart of your plumbing system are the pipelines and tubing that carry water throughout your home. These can be made from numerous materials such as copper, PVC, or PEX, each with its benefits in terms of sturdiness and cost-effectiveness.
Fixtures: Sinks, Toilets, Showers, and so on.
Components like sinks, toilets, showers, and tubs are where water is utilized in your house. Comprehending how these components connect to the pipes system helps in detecting issues and planning upgrades.
Shutoffs and Shut-off Factors
Valves regulate the circulation of water in your plumbing system. Shut-off shutoffs are vital during emergency situations or when you need to make repair services, permitting you to isolate parts of the system without interfering with water flow to the whole house.
Water Supply System
Key Water Line
The primary water line connects your home to the local water supply or a personal well. It's where water enters your home and is dispersed to various fixtures.
Water Meter and Stress Regulatory Authority
The water meter procedures your water usage, while a pressure regulatory authority ensures that water flows at a secure pressure throughout your home's plumbing system, preventing damages to pipes and fixtures.
Cold Water vs. Warm water Lines
Understanding the difference in between cold water lines, which supply water directly from the major, and warm water lines, which carry warmed water from the hot water heater, helps in fixing and preparing for upgrades.
Drainage System
Drain Water Lines and Traps
Drain pipes carry wastewater far from sinks, showers, and commodes to the drain or septic tank. Traps avoid sewage system gases from entering your home and also trap debris that might create obstructions.
Air flow Pipes
Ventilation pipes enable air into the drain system, stopping suction that can reduce drainage and cause traps to empty. Correct ventilation is vital for preserving the honesty of your pipes system.
Relevance of Appropriate Water Drainage
Making sure appropriate drainage protects against back-ups and water damages. Regularly cleaning drains and maintaining traps can prevent pricey fixings and expand the life of your pipes system.
Water Furnace
Sorts Of Hot Water Heater
Hot water heater can be tankless or traditional tank-style. Tankless heaters heat water as needed, while containers save warmed water for instant use.
How Water Heaters Attach to the Pipes System
Comprehending exactly how water heaters link to both the cold water supply and hot water circulation lines aids in detecting problems like inadequate hot water or leaks.
Upkeep Tips for Water Heaters
On a regular basis purging your water heater to remove debris, examining the temperature level settings, and checking for leaks can extend its life-span and boost energy efficiency.
Common Pipes Issues
Leaks and Their Reasons
Leaks can occur as a result of maturing pipelines, loosened fittings, or high water stress. Attending to leaks quickly avoids water damages and mold development.
Blockages and Obstructions
Clogs in drains pipes and bathrooms are usually triggered by flushing non-flushable things or an accumulation of grease and hair. Making use of drain screens and bearing in mind what goes down your drains pipes can prevent obstructions.
Signs of Pipes Problems to Expect
Low water stress, slow drains pipes, foul odors, or unusually high water costs are signs of prospective pipes issues that need to be attended to promptly.

Main Building Codes
The plumbing system layout for a home must adhere to all applicable local construction requirements. The number of fixtures permitted on a given drain system, vent stack, the location of supply drains, and lines are all specified by the relevant building regulations.
It is important to have a well-designed plumbing system that complies with all applicable regulations. It is built with meticulous attention to detail so that it may pass muster during building inspections and adhere to all applicable rules and regulations.
Draft Of Supply
These blueprints calculate the approximate lengths and placements of hot and cold water supply lines. The package includes a variety of blueprints, as well as details on water, drain, and vent lines, as well as installation guidelines, legends, and explanatory comments.
Still, the plans don't always account for the fact that the pipes' precise placement may depend on the specifics of each building. Fixture placement, dimensions, the minimum height from the floor, distance from the wall, symbols, and other information are typically included in rough-in plumbing.
Gas Piping
Natural gas and propane appliances may be installed in nearly all homes. Fuel for the stove, oven, furnace, etc., is piped through iron, polyethylene, and steel pipes. Lines are combined using threaded fittings that screw together and are sealed at the joint the seal functions as a protective barrier to keep harmful substances out.
Heightening of the DWV
The system that transports the wastewater and air out of the home is called a Drain-Waste-Vent elevation, or DWV for short. This section addresses the direction that exhaust vents, drain pipes, and traps in plumbing fixtures all point upward. Primarily, it demonstrates how various fixtures' airflow will work. A reference drawing doesn't have to be made directly on top of architectural plans.
Pipes of the Appropriate Dimensions
Pipes must be properly sized to prevent future obstructions and costly repairs. Undersized pipes will prevent the system from working properly and will not fulfill plumbing standards.
Inadequate water pressure from the pipes or inconsistent water temperatures between fixture models is possible issues. Similarly crucial is selecting an appropriate pipe type. PVC pipes are widely used, but they break easily and must be replaced more often than stronger materials like copper or PEX after they're installed in a home.
The efficiency of the plumbing system and the reduction in future maintenance efforts are directly related to the material and size of the pipes.
